Summary:Data supporting Lewis et al., 2024. Assessing the Spurious Impacts of Ice-Constraining Methods on the Climate Response to Sea-Ice Loss using an Idealised Aquaplanet GCM. Submitted to Journal of Climate. All data is in NetCDF format. Output from each experiment is contained in its own folder (e.g., 'ALB.1'). For a description of each experiment, see the accompanying paper. Data files contain the following outputs: dyn_vars_daily_clim.nc contains day of year- and zonally-averaged atmospheric fields (u, v, T, etc). eddy_products.nc constains day of year- and zonally-averaged products of atmospheric fields (e.g., u'v'). ice_temp_daily.nc contains daily-averaged surface temperature and sea-ice thickness. toa_fluxes_clim.nc contains day of year-averaged top of atmosphere radiative fluxes (e.g., OLR). For the experiments NDG1.05, NDG1.1, and NDG1.2, nudge_daily_clim.nc is also included, and contains the day of year-averaged nudging heat flux applied to melt the ice.
